Using independent data from a client who uses SRM cranks to measure their power when racing, they upgraded their Hollowtech BB, jockey wheels and front HED tri-spoke with CeramicSpeed bearings and found they produced 15 less watts to go the same speed.
When you consider that their average power output for an hour is 300watts, that's an improvement of 5%.
And we're not saying it'll shave a minute off your time or anything like that. Just that it will take less power to propell your bike, meaning you should go faster than you did before.
More interesting facts about Ceramics is that many pro riders specify them regardless of who their wheel supplier is.
Riders like Cancellara, Sastre, the Garmin-Slipstream team, and the whole Astana squad are on them as their SRAM RED groupsets come standard with CeramicSpeed bearings, as do top end ZIPP, FastForward and Powertap SLC+ hubs.....
